#3-"REVOLT" IS THE BEST OF THE BEST WESTERNS BY THE INTERNATIONALLY ACCLAIMED AUTHOR D.M. HAGGARD.

Many might say this is a work of fiction. That's only partially true. This is a book about one of the most tragic events in Texas and Texas Ranger history. The Texas Rangers were mostly involved in dispensing justice in the Texas wilderness because it was where they needed to be to catch criminals. This is a story about when our heroic Texas Rangers had to surrender to four hundred U.S. and Mexican citizens in a small town south of El Paso.

Most of the time our Texas Rangers were both heroic and bigger than the life around them. Is this a historical document? Sorta. Some is fiction, but most is a true story about what happened when a lawyer from St. Louis gained the mineral rights to all the salt flats in the Guadalupe Mountains of Texas for him and his business partner's private gain. And, how the Texas Rangers stood to defend the Texas law that had been changed for the benefit of the wealthy minority. This story is the bloody truth about Mexican and U.S. citizens who were fed up with those who tried to take over a land and the right to harvest minerals that had existed for 2,000 years and the justice these folks experienced from these local citizens.

This book is about what can happen when greedy powerful men and women attempt to suppress and take advantage of everyday working citizens like you and me. Hang onto your hats, folks. This will be a rough ride.
